r5rgui 0.2.0
- New Compare Mode: Added a toggle to switch between
Normal and Compare modes, allowing users to compare two routes
side-by-side with independent settings.
- Multi-Graph Support:
r5r_gui() now
accepts a named list of r5r_network objects, enabling
comparison of different network scenarios (e.g., “Current”
vs. “Future”).
- Enhanced Visualization:
- Map legends now display routing execution times and summary
statistics (total duration/distance).
- In Compare Mode, two independent legends are shown in the top
corners for easy comparison.
- Route 1 and Route 2 use distinct color palettes (Blue/Orange
vs. Green/Teal).
- UI Improvements:
- Refactored layout into a 3-column design with collapsible and
resizable sidebars.
- Moved control buttons to a dedicated toolbar.
- Repositioned notifications to the bottom-right to prevent
overlap.
mapgl basemaps support
- Reproducible Code: Updated “Copy R Code” to
generate script for both single and dual routing requests, correctly
referencing specific network objects from the list.
- Added
Quit button to exit the application.
- Improved error handling and notifications for routing failures.
